✨7 days of Cacao

Day 1: Morning drink

Whisk grated cacao into warm water or Plant based milk. Add a little honey or maple syrup if trully necessary. 💞Share with a loved one, it always tastes better.💞

Day 2: Breakfast oats

Sprinkle cacao shards onto your oats and top with banana, nuts, and a pinch of salt.

Day 3: Smoothie

Blend cacao cuttings with banana, nut butter, plant milk, or add ice for a light smoothie.

Day 4: Yogurt bowl

Stir in shaved/ cut cacao into yogurt, add granola, or seeds.

Day 5: Coffee/ Matcha boost

Whisk or blend a little cacao into your coffee or matcha for a mocha-style drink.- add ice if needed.

Little note: Start with about 10-15 g per serving. For the cacao flavor to stay prominent, Sweeten only if necessary. If it’s very strong, use less at first, as time goes by, you`ll start using more. ☺️

Day 6: Snack balls

Mix shavings/ cuts of cacao with mashed dates, nuts and cinnamon, add some extra cacao powder if needed, then roll into small energy balls for a rich snack.

Day 7: Savory twist 🌽 It’s magic with roasted chicken/veggies.

Mexican Chili Mole (sauce).

🌶️ 2–2½ cups broth (chicken or vegetarian)

🌶️ 3 dried ancho/pasilla chiles (or similar), soaked until soft

🌶️ 1 small onion, chopped

🌶️ 2 garlic cloves

🌶️ 2–3 tbsp tomato paste

🌶️ 1 tsp ground cumin

🌶️ 1/2 tsp oregano

🌶️ 1/2 tsp cinnamon

🌶️1–2 tbsp raisins

🌶️ 3day old bread piece - thickens sauce

🌶️50 g almonds

🌶️50 g sesame seeds

  1. In a pan, Stir in garlic cloves, chopped onion, almonds, sesame- about 5 minutes.

  2. Add chopped dried chiles and veggie / chicken broth, bringing it to a simmer.

  3. Cook for 15-20 minutes.

  4. Now blend all listed ingredients together, untill smooth.

In a cast iron pot or pan add the paste and let it simmer gently 15-25 minutes, allowing sauce to thicken.

❤️‍🔥At the end, chop (30–45 g) of the Kaka`w Amor cacao or unsweetened dark chocolate, and Salt to taste and add to sauce.

❤️‍🔥 Allow the cacao to melt while you stir it in.
